Output 84df5b1b52e2400eeaac7cd0ae862202b2523c83d8b5292d64de043f60282e1b:2

value
423796
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8db61fcfaf8729fe58d8c748160a852ee339c65 OP_EQUAL
address
3QNrK6j6QiFjY3gMrw8VZXidWG2RRMxHx6
transaction
84df5b1b52e2400eeaac7cd0ae862202b2523c83d8b5292d64de043f60282e1b
confirmations
399722
spent
true